Atwater Park & Beach
NatureThis stunning bluff-top park offers panoramic views of Lake Michigan and a staircase leading down to a quiet, rocky beach. It's the village's scenic crown jewel, perfect for sunset walks, picnics, and watching the freighters sail by.

Shorewood's Village Center
ShoppingThe walkable heart of the community along Oakland and Capitol Avenues, lined with independent boutiques, cozy cafes, and acclaimed restaurants like Hue and North Shore Boulangerie. It's where locals gather for coffee, shopping, and a true neighborhood feel.

Shorewood Public Library & Hubbard Park
CultureThe award-winning, architecturally striking library anchors the community, while adjacent Hubbard Park hosts the popular weekly farmers market in summer and sledding in winter. It's a central hub for culture, learning, and seasonal village events.

Things to Do in Shorewood
Life in Shorewood revolves around its beautiful lakefront, vibrant village center, and strong sense of community. The pace is relaxed but cultured, with activities that blend natural beauty with local charm.
Walk the Oak Leaf Trail
NatureAccess the extensive county trail system right from the village. Bike or walk south along Lake Michigan to Milwaukee or north to other North Shore communities, enjoying uninterrupted waterfront views for miles.
Catch a Show at Shorewood High School
CultureSupport the renowned Shorewood School District by attending a top-tier theater production, music concert, or sporting event. The community pride in its schools is palpable and the talent is impressive.
Brunch on Oakland Avenue
FoodMake a weekend ritual of brunch at spots like North Shore Boulangerie for pastries and coffee or Cafe Hollander for hearty Belgian fare. The sidewalk tables are prime for people-watching.
Browse the Capitol Drive Shops
ShoppingExplore the eclectic mix of stores along Capitol Drive, from the curated home goods at Embellish to the unique gifts at The Waxwing. It's less crowded than downtown Milwaukee and full of finds.
Visit the Shorewood Farmers Market
CommunityJoin neighbors every Saturday morning in Hubbard Park from June to October. It's more than just fresh produce—it's a weekly social event with local artisans, live music, and food trucks.
Explore Estabrook Park
NatureJust across the border in Milwaukee, this expansive park features a beer garden, dog park, fishing pond, and trails along the Milwaukee River. It's a quick escape into green space.

Neighborhoods to Explore
Shorewood is compact and highly walkable, but distinct areas offer different characters, from historic estates near the lake to cozy streets closer to the village center.
Lake Bluff Area
Estates & ViewsThe most prestigious area, featuring magnificent historic homes, mansions, and estates with direct or near-direct access to Lake Michigan and Atwater Park. Streets like Lake Drive are lined with architectural gems and mature trees.
Village Center Surrounds
Walkable & CentralThe streets radiating from Oakland and Capitol Avenues, filled with classic bungalows, Tudors, and Cape Cods. Residents here can walk to every shop, restaurant, and cafe in minutes, embodying the village's pedestrian-friendly ideal.
East of Oakland
Family-FriendlyA quieter, primarily residential area east of the main commercial drag, featuring well-kept single-family homes and easy access to Atwater and Hubbard Parks. It's popular with families for its proximity to top-rated schools and playgrounds.
West of Oakland
Transitional & CharmingA mix of charming older homes, duplexes, and apartments closer to the Milwaukee border. This area offers a slightly more affordable entry point into Shorewood while maintaining the village's character and quick access to amenities.
